Letter from James C. Batchelor to Albert Pike, 1869 February 7
Item
Identifier: A1994-013-130
Scope and Contents
Letter dated February 7, 1869 from James C. Batchelor to Albert Pike referencing enclosed communication, report, and resolutions to be forwarded by Pike to Chicago Consistory 32°.
